Bangui è una municipalità di Quarta classe delle Filippine, situata nella Provincia di Ilocos Norte, nella Regione di Ilocos.
Bangui è formata da 15 baranggay:
Abaca
Bacsil
Banban
Baruyen
Dadaor
Lanao
Malasin
Manayon
Masikil
Nagbalagan
Payac
San Lorenzo (Pob.)
San Isidro
Taguiporo
Utol
